Chunk #8 — MATERIALS AND METHODS — Subjects and Phenotype Measurement

Limited associations of dopamine system genes with alcohol dependence and related traits in the Irish Affected Sib Pair Study of Alcohol Dependence (IASPSAD).

Probands, siblings, and parents were interviewed by clinically trained research interviewers, most of whom had extensive clinical experience with alcoholism. The assessment included demographic characteristics, lifetime history of AD and other comorbid conditions, alcohol-related traits, personality features, and clinical records. All participants provided informed consent. Controls were recruited in the Northern Ireland from volunteers donating at the Northern Ireland Blood Transfusion Service and in the Republic from the Garda Siochana (the national police force) and the Forsa Cosanta Aituil (the army reserve). Controls were screened and their samples excluded if they reported a history of heavy drinking or problem alcohol use. In the present case–control study design, we included 545 independent AD cases and 509 controls with an ample yield of high-quality DNA for genotyping. The selection of cases was random with respect to AD severity and comorbid phenotypes.
